随着互联网的发展,越来越多的企业或个人用户在构建网站时选择使用同一台服务器关联多个域名。这种做法不仅可以节省成本,还能更好地整合资源。在实际操作中,如何实现不同域名下独立内容的高效管理成为了关键问题。
一、创建子目录结构
当您在一台服务器上托管多个网站时,可以通过为每个站点设置单独的文件夹来区分它们。例如,在Apache Web服务器中,您可以为每个域名创建一个对应的子目录,并将该域名指向相应的子目录。然后,根据需要将不同的页面和资源放置于各个子目录之中,这样便可以确保每个域名都有其专属的内容空间。
二、配置虚拟主机
对于大多数Web服务器而言,配置虚拟主机是处理多域名的最佳方式之一。通过这种方式,即使所有这些网站都托管在同一台物理服务器上,但它们看起来就像是完全独立运行的一样。以Nginx为例,我们可以在配置文件中定义多个server块,每个server块代表一个独立的站点,其中包含有关此站点的所有信息(如监听端口、根目录等)。这样一来,无论访问哪个域名,都可以直接跳转到对应站点并展示相应的内容。
三、利用内容管理系统(CMS)
CMS能够帮助管理员轻松地管理和维护多个域名下的内容。许多流行的CMS平台(如WordPress、Joomla等)都支持多站点功能,这意味着在一个安装实例中就可以同时管理多个网站。借助插件或扩展程序,还可以进一步增强其灵活性,比如允许为每个站点自定义主题、插件和其他设置。一些高级CMS还提供了跨站点共享数据的功能,这使得在保持各个域名内容独立性的同时也能实现资源共享变得可能。
四、定期备份与安全检查
无论是哪种方法,定期备份都是非常重要的。尤其是在涉及到多个域名的情况下,一旦发生意外情况(如硬件故障、黑客攻击等),及时恢复最新版本的数据就显得尤为重要。也要注意加强服务器的安全防护措施,防止因某个站点被入侵而导致其他站点受到影响。建议启用SSL证书加密传输、设置防火墙规则以及限制不必要的权限访问等方式来保障整个系统的安全性。
在同一台服务器上关联多个域名虽然能够带来诸多便利,但也要求我们在内容管理方面付出更多的努力。通过合理的规划和技术手段的应用,我们可以有效地解决这个问题,让每个域名都能拥有自己独特的“声音”。
文章推荐更多>
- 1Wordpress怎么做网站引导页
- 2wordpress有什么好的主题
- 3怎么清空wordpress媒体库
- 4mysql数据库怎么使用创建的账号密码
- 5wordpress自动采集插件怎么用
- 6navicat连接名写什么
- 7wordpress在线评论留言如何接收邮件提醒信息
- 8如何把d盘的空间分给c盘 跨分区分配空间的3个步骤
- 9wordpress网站怎么替换评论表情
- 10mysql怎么建立表的方法
- 11wordpress如何建目录
- 12redis的五种数据类型命令有哪些
- 13wordpress网站怎么设置不可被复制
- 14phpmyadmin服务器没有响应该怎么办
- 15uc浏览器怎么打开网址 uc浏览器网址输入与访问操作教程
- 16俄罗斯搜索引擎无需登录入口网页 YandeX俄罗斯引擎入口无需登录
- 17oracle怎么看存储过程执行到哪里了?
- 18如何在IIS中新建站点并解决端口绑定冲突?
- 19怎么删除oracle注册表
- 20电脑截屏的快捷方式 快速截屏的快捷键大全
- 21电脑黑屏按什么键恢复 电脑黑屏恢复快捷键大全轻松解决黑屏问题
- 22亚马逊amazon官网入口 亚马逊amazon官网入口登录2025
- 23夸克怎么关闭连续包月续费 连续包月关闭指南
- 24uc浏览器缓存的视频怎么导出到电脑
- 25怎么登陆dedecms后台
- 26c盘明明没东西却爆满 解决c盘异常占用的5个方法
- 27redis和mysql哪个快
- 28oracle定时任务半小时执行一次怎么设置
- 29mysql如何读取脏数据
- 30oracle数据库用的是什么语言
